Phone number ☎️ 03301230338 👆 is reported as a suspicious number frequently appearing on phone and broadband bills across the UK without users making calls to it. Many have experienced unexplained charges, sometimes linked to elderly care alarm systems, while others suspect it to be a scam. Telecom providers like BT have acknowledged fraudulent activity and offered refunds while blocking the number for affected customers. Users express concern about unauthorised calls and seek advice on how to block or stop these charges. It is advisable to contact your provider promptly if this number appears on your bill unexpectedly and to monitor accounts for any unusual activity.

About 03 Numbers
Many organizations utilize 03 numbers instead of the pricier 08 numbers. As an example, numerous public sector organizations have shifted from 0845 numbers to 0345. The price of calls is no more than calls to geographic numbers (01 or 02). The cost of calls depend on the time of the day, and most providers provide call packages that permit calls free of charge at specific times of the day. Mobile call costs differ according to the chosen calling plan. Usually, these calls are incorporated in free call packages.
